Inwards letters and registered files [record group] |
more detail…
|
This series of inwards letters and registered files contains records of the Colonial Defence Office, the Militia and Volunteers and the Defence Office, which subsequently became the Defence Department and later still the Army Department.

Army Department [record group] |
more detail…
|
This agency was created by Archives New Zealand to describe records transferred to it up until the early 1980s by the succession of government agencies that had responsibility for New Zealand's land defences. These agencies include the New Zealand Militia, Volunteers, Colonial Defence Force, Armed Constabulary, Permanent Militia/Permanent Force and the Army Department.

Headquarters New Zealand Defence Force |
more detail…
|
The New Zealand Defence Force served to protect the sovereignty and advance the well-being of New Zealand by maintaining a level of armed forces sufficient to deal with small contingencies affecting New Zealand and its region and capable of contributing to collective efforts where wider interests were involved.
As part of the 1989 restructuring of the Ministry of Defence, Headquarters New Zealand Defence Force (HQ NZDF) was established as the central component of the Defence Force structure.
